About Antoinette

Antoinette Vincent helps people who are feeling overwhelmed, stuck, or unsure where to start. She speaks plainly and focuses on practical steps. Her work aims to reduce stress and build confidence so daily life feels more manageable.

She uses short-term, goal-focused methods that look for what works now. Antoinette draws on Cognitive Behavioral Therapy to identify unhelpful thoughts and try small behavior changes. She also uses Solution-Focused Therapy to set clear goals and track progress in short, achievable steps.

Antoinette uses Cognitive Behavioral Therapy to help people notice thoughts that worsen anxiety or low mood and practice small behavior changes that change how they feel. CBT focuses on real situations and teaches practical skills to use between sessions.

She also uses Solution-Focused Therapy which concentrates on clear, short-term goals and the steps that lead to them. This approach highlights strengths and quick wins to build momentum toward larger changes.

Choosing a therapeutic approach is a collaborative process. The therapist will discuss goals, preferences, and what has or hasn’t helped before. Together they decide which methods to try and adjust the plan as progress is made.

Online therapy offers flexibility in how sessions happen. Video calls allow face-to-face conversation, phone sessions can be easier when bandwidth is limited, live chat works well for shorter check-ins, and text-based messaging supports ongoing reflection and quick questions.
